Salary Details for Accounting Managers in Canada

Accounting managers in Canada receive competitive salaries that can vary based on factors such as location, experience, and industry. On average, annual salaries for accounting managers range from $75,000 to $120,000 or more, with experienced professionals earning higher incomes. Entry-level accounting managers typically start at around $70,000 per year. Keep in mind that these figures are approximate and may change over time.

Key Skills for Accounting Manager Resumes

When crafting your accounting manager resume, it's crucial to highlight key skills that are highly valued in the field. Some of the essential skills to include are:

  1. Financial Leadership: Demonstrating your ability to lead financial teams and make strategic decisions.
  2. Financial Reporting: Showcasing your proficiency in preparing accurate financial reports and statements.
  3. Budgeting and Forecasting: Highlighting your expertise in creating budgets and financial forecasts.
  4. Audit and Compliance: Emphasizing your knowledge of auditing processes and regulatory compliance.
  5. Team Management: Mentioning your experience in managing and mentoring accounting staff.
  6. Strategic Planning: Describing your role in financial planning and strategy development.

Role and Responsibilities of an Accounting Manager

As an accounting manager, your role involves various responsibilities, including:

  • Overseeing financial reporting and analysis.
  • Managing the accounting team and ensuring timely and accurate financial records.
  • Collaborating with auditors and ensuring compliance with regulations.
  • Developing and monitoring budgets.
  • Providing financial insights and recommendations to senior management.
  • Contributing to strategic financial planning.

Dos and Don'ts for Creating an Accounting Manager Resume

Dos:

  • Do Highlight Your Leadership: Showcase your leadership skills and the impact you've had on financial operations.
  • Do Tailor Your Resume: Customize your resume to align with the specific requirements of the job you're applying for.
  • Do Use Action Verbs: Begin bullet points with strong action verbs to make your accomplishments more impactful.
  • Do Include Relevant Certifications: Mention any relevant certifications, such as Certified Public Accountant (CPA) or Chartered Accountant (CA).

Don'ts:

  • Don't Include Irrelevant Information: Avoid adding unrelated experiences or skills.
  • Don't Overcomplicate Language: Keep your language clear and concise, avoiding overly technical terms.
  • Don't Exaggerate Accomplishments: Be honest and accurate when describing your achievements.
  • Don't Skip Proofreading: Ensure your resume is free of errors before submitting it.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) for Accounting Manager Resumes

  1. How can I demonstrate my financial leadership skills on my resume?
    • Provide examples of strategic financial decisions you've made and their impact on the organization's financial health.
  2. Is it necessary to include my experience with specific accounting software on my resume?
    • Yes, mentioning your proficiency with accounting software like QuickBooks or ERP systems is valuable.
  3. What's the best way to showcase my team management experience?
    • Describe how you've successfully led and developed accounting teams, including their accomplishments under your leadership.
  4. Should I list all my educational qualifications on my resume?
    • Include your highest relevant degree and any certifications related to accounting. Omit unrelated degrees or certifications.
  5. Is a cover letter necessary when applying for accounting manager positions?
    • Including a cover letter is recommended, as it allows you to express your interest in the specific job and company.
